Distal Radius Fracture ORIF — Conservative

Mammoth Orthopedic Institute / Sierra Park PT · Brian Gilmer MD (US Ski Team Physician); Karly Dawson PA-C; Ellen Obenberger OT

Weight-Bearing
N/A (wrist) — custom cock-up or off-the-shelf wrist splint full time (remove for hygiene/dressing/eating/exercise)
Key Restrictions
Full-time splint (remove for hygiene/dressing/eating/exercise); avoid lifting/pushing/pulling/heavy machinery; do not test strength Phases I-III; avoid WB Phase II; wean from splint Phase II; 5 lb work simulation limit Phase IV; DC when 90% AROM and manages 5 lbs independently
Timeline & Phases
4 phases: Phase I (wk 1, splint, tendon gliding with wrist ext >21 deg, AROM finger/elbow, gentle AROM wrist, overhead elevation with fisting), Phase II (wks 6-7, edema/scar management, AROM/AAROM wrist, gentle PROM pronation/supination, isometrics, wean from splint, retrograde massage), Phase III (wks 7-8, restore full AROM, gentle PROM+joint mobs, functional activities minimal resistance, gentle strengthening/light putty), Phase IV (wk 8+, wean from splint, full UE strengthening, isotonic, heavy putty, work simulation up to 5 lbs — DC when 90% AROM + manages 5 lb)
Notes
Conservative variant — Phase II begins at wks 6-7 (vs wks 2-4 in accelerated variant), reflecting longer immobilization period; references same Slutsky 2005 and Brehmer/Husband 2014 JBJS studies as accelerated version; Ellen Obenberger OT; Gilmer MD; forearm AROM not listed in Phase I (vs accelerated); PROM labeled gentler throughout; no publication date listed; both variants reach same DC criteria
